Circle and Ellipse
This is how Einstein's Lorentz boost works. If we label the horizontal and vertical axes as the longitudinal and time-like axes, the circle becomes an ellipse in a different Lorentz frame.
If you are not convinced, use Dirac's light-cone variables. According to special relativity,
-
z2 - t2 = constant .
It is matter of simple algebra to write this expression as
-
(t + z) (t - z) = constant.
If the variable (t + z) becomes expanded, (t - z) must be contracted.
When I include this circle/ellipse picture, I am talking about Einstein, and also about Paul A. M. Dirac.
